Greg Davies Heads To Italy For One-Off Festive Special Of ‘The Cleaner’

by Dave Elliott

The Cleaner is packing up the mop and heading to the Italian mountains, as Greg Davies (Taskmaster, The Inbetweeners) returns for a brand-new, one-off festive special on BBC One and BBC iPlayer.

Currently titled ‘The Cleaner In Italy’, the hour-long episode will see crime scene cleaner Paul “Wicky” Wickstead reluctantly swapping his usual grisly workplaces for a hiking holiday in the Italian Dolomites. Naturally, things do not go according to plan.

Joining Davies for the special are Robert Webb (Peep Show, That Mitchell and Webb Look), Peter Serafinowicz (Guardians of the Galaxy, Amandaland), Kevin Eldon (Hot Fuzz, Four Lions), Tori Allen-Martin (Here We Go), Veronica Ferres (Call My Agent Berlin), Zita Sattar (Holby City), Milanka Brooks (Black Mirror) and Dylan Blore (Shetland).

The story sees Wicky reluctantly joining his girlfriend Ruth, played by Zita Sattar, and her friends Andrew and Andrea, played by Robert Webb and Tori Allen-Martin, on a hiking holiday in the Dolomites.

When an accident occurs, Wicky is forced to spend the rest of the trip at a remote mountain hotel while Ruth heads off to enjoy the great outdoors. Surrounded by an eccentric hotel manager, played by Peter Serafinowicz, a collection of peculiar guests and some increasingly suspicious members of staff, Wicky’s boredom soon begins to turn into paranoia.

“I think Wicky has got to the stage in life where he only likes three things: his job, going to the pub and beer. To get the opportunity to force him to go to Italy on a hiking holiday is the perfect opportunity to test his breaking point. I can’t wait to show everyone how horribly wrong a holiday can go…” said Davies.

Written by and starring Davies, the special is the first hour-long episode of ‘The Cleaner’ and began filming this week.

The comedy follows Wicky, a state-certified cleaning technician whose unusual job involves removing the grisliest remnants left behind at crime scenes. While the work itself is generally straightforward, the people he encounters have a habit of making each assignment considerably more complicated.

The first series launched with 5.4 million viewers, making it the BBC’s second-biggest new comedy series of 2021. All three series were also among the five most-watched scripted comedies in the UK during their respective years of release.

The series is based on the award-winning, long-running German comedy ‘Der Tatortreiniger’, also known as ‘Crime Scene Cleaner’, which was created by Ingrid Lausund.

All three existing series of ‘The Cleaner’ are available to stream now on BBC iPlayer.

The Cleaner In Italy premieres over the festive period on BBC One and BBC iPlayer.
